The board of trustees of the university shall prescribe the method by which the alumni may, at their annual meeting or at a special meeting called for that purpose, nominate to the Governor three (3) persons from whom the alumni members shall be appointed. No alumnus shall be permitted to vote for the nomination of alumni trustees in the year in which he secures his degree. If the alumni fail to make nominations to the Governor for any year in which nominations are to be made, the Governor shall for that year appoint the alumni trustees from the entire alumni, a list of which shall be provided by the secretary of the alumni association.
